As hundreds of thousands flood Zurich’s streets for Street Parade, a new dancefloor will take shape inside the courtyard of Café Europa.

PEACE RAVE is a new cultural gathering presented by Temporary Culture Club Roland, Studio Club, Stereo Bar, RESONICA, CLT and Café Europa.

Complementing the energy and scale of Street Parade, PEACE RAVE offers an additional perspective: an intimate meeting point for those who love electronic music and appreciate a setting shaped by connection, discovery and shared experience.

At its core, PEACE RAVE is about bringing people together.

Electronic music has always been more than entertainment. Since its earliest days, it has created spaces where people from different backgrounds, generations and walks of life can meet on equal terms. In an era increasingly shaped by social fragmentation, political tensions and digital isolation, physical spaces for meaningful encounters have become more valuable than ever.

PEACE RAVE embraces this idea. It is an invitation to gather, exchange ideas, celebrate diversity and experience the unifying power of music.

The event also marks the launch of a new cultural format for Zurich — one built on collaboration between some of the city’s most influential actors across music, nightlife and hospitality. It combines a forward-thinking artistic vision with a clear social message: peace, openness, respect and community.

A Line-up Rooted in Musical Discovery

Musically, PEACE RAVE follows a simple philosophy: creating space for artists, sounds and moments that inspire connection and curiosity.

JIMI JULES - ALEX DALLAS - GINA JEANZ - 2M - KAYYAK - YOSHI SAN - MUMBI KAMERI - HÉCTOR DUNA - AMARÚ

Leading the bill is Jimi Jules, one of Switzerland's most internationally respected electronic artists. Over the past decade, the Zurich-born producer, live musician and DJ has evolved into a defining voice of contemporary electronic music. Through acclaimed releases on Innervisions and his globally celebrated live performances, Jules has built a reputation for blurring the boundaries between house, techno and songwriting. From major festival stages to underground institutions worldwide, his emotionally charged productions and distinctive artistic language have established him as one of the country's most significant electronic music exports.

Joining him is Gina Jeanz, the Namibian DJ, curator and cultural advocate whose influence extends far beyond the booth. Renowned for her genre-fluid selections and commitment to strengthening African electronic music communities, Gina Jeanz has become one of the continent's most exciting ambassadors for contemporary club culture. Her performances connect local scenes with global audiences while remaining deeply rooted in community-building and cultural exchange.

The line-up also features 2M, the Zurich duo behind RESONICA. Through their label, festival and event series, Max and Morgan have become central figures in a new generation of Swiss electronic music. Their carefully curated events and internationally minded programming have helped create new platforms for emerging artists while connecting Zurich to a broader global network of underground music culture. Their appearances at Montreux Jazz Festival, Zurich Openair and numerous respected clubs across Europe reflect the rapid rise of their project.

At the heart of the event stands Alex Dallas. Few individuals have shaped Zurich's electronic landscape as profoundly. As co-founder of Club Zukunft—widely regarded as one of Switzerland's most influential clubs—Dallas has spent two decades championing adventurous programming, community-driven nightlife and artistic independence. As a DJ, promoter and cultural entrepreneur, he represents a vision of club culture rooted in curiosity, openness and long-term cultural value rather than short-lived trends.

When does PEACE RAVE take place?
PEACE RAVE takes place on Saturday, 8 August 2026, during Street Parade weekend.
Where is PEACE RAVE located?
PEACE RAVE takes place in the courtyard of Café Europa, Lagerstrasse 22, 8004 Zurich. The nearest tram stop is Lagerstrasse (lines 2 and 3), and Zurich Main Station is only a few minutes away on foot.
What time do the doors open?
Doors open at 2:00 PM. The event runs until 11:00 PM.
Do I need a ticket?
Yes. A valid ticket is required for entry. Tickets are available online in advance. If the event is not sold out, a limited number of tickets may be available at the door.
Is there an age restriction?
Yes. The event is 21+. Please bring a valid photo ID.
What kind of music can I expect?
PEACE RAVE presents a carefully curated line-up of international and local artists spanning house, techno and electronic music. The 2026 line-up includes Jimi Jules, Gina Jeanz, Alex Dallas, 2M, Kayyak, Yoshi San, Mumbi Kameri, Héctor Duna and Amarú.
